Dark mode web design changes how users experience interfaces by reducing glare, improving readability in low-light contexts, and aligning with system preferences across devices. In 2026, it matters more than ever as OLED screens, extended screen time, and diverse environments make dark surfaces a common default. This article delivers actionable guidance: a practical design framework for implementing dark mode, pitfalls to avoid, approaches to consider (system preference, manual toggle, and hybrid), advanced accessibility and branding considerations, and proven validation methods. The focus is on practical criteria you can apply now, with an emphasis on accessibility, cross-platform consistency, and performance. This guidance is particularly relevant for teams serving markets like Salem, Oregon, where businesses increasingly seek cohesive digital experiences across devices. The term Dark Mode Web Design appears here to set the stage for a comprehensive, source-backed discussion that you can apply without resorting to generic best-practice slogans.

Implementing Dark Mode: A Practical Design Framework

Dark mode implementation begins with clearly defined objectives for readability, accessibility, branding alignment, and performance, plus a decision path for when to auto-persist user choice. A robust color system with tokenized palettes, explicit surface definitions, text colors, and accent cues translates into consistent UI across light, dark, and mixed contexts. The practical framework also requires typography and layout rules tailored for dark surfaces to preserve legibility and hierarchy.

Dark Mode Web Design (2)

Why it matters: a well-structured framework reduces cognitive load and supports quick decision-making when designers and engineers collaborate across teams. How it works: you start with a token-driven color system, then map type scales, eye-level contrast, and surface treatments to these tokens, ensuring WCAG-compliant contrast (minimums typically 4.5:1 for body text and 3:1 for large text). Real-world teams often align these tokens with a design system to maintain consistency across pages, apps, and dashboards. Practical application includes documenting tokens for backgrounds, surfaces, text, borders, and accents, then wiring them into UI components so changes propagate without manual overrides. A robust framework also requires edge-case handling for assets that invert or require masking, and strategies to keep brand-critical assets legible on dark surfaces, such as color-safe branding tokens and controlled logo treatments.

Deeper than obvious: this approach must anticipate asset-specific challenges. Edge-case handling covers logos and icons that might wash out or color-distort on dark surfaces, and it requires graceful fallbacks when content is too dark to convey meaning. Common mistakes include failing to preserve branding integrity when brand colors don’t translate cleanly to dark backgrounds, or neglecting how overlays, drop shadows, or gradients affect readability. When implementing, consider how responsive design guidelines intersect with tokens so that typography and spacing scale gracefully on mobile and desktop alike. For instance, a project in Salem undergoing a redesign could greatly benefit from local design solutions that enhance the overall website experience, ensuring seamless integration of token migrations and ongoing support in website design tailored for Salem businesses. See also the broader guidance in Dark mode implementation and the contrasting analysis in Dark mode pros and cons to inform decisions about toggles and defaults. W3C WCAG • MDN Web Docs: prefers-color-scheme • Apple Human Interface Guidelines

Common Pitfalls in Dark Mode Web Design

Direct answer: common pitfalls include inconsistent contrast across components, overly flat palettes that erase depth, misaligned iconography and imagery, gaps in accessibility (focus indicators, motion sensitivity, screen reader labeling), token drift between design and code, and maintenance challenges from drift in a live system.

In-depth explanation: many projects struggle with contrast inconsistency when a component like a card or modal uses a slightly different surface shade, making text hard to read in some contexts while fine in others. This is compounded when designers rely on a flat, pure black/white palette that flattens depth and weakens visual hierarchy; users may miss primary actions or misinterpret states. Another frequent pitfall is iconography and imagery that distort colors on dark surfaces, or white-on-dark glyphs that appear faint or washed out on some displays. Accessibility gaps—such as missing focus rings, inadequate motion handling for users with reduced motion preferences, and missing screen reader labels—also undermine usability. Finally, teams that diverge between tokens in their design system and the implemented CSS experience maintenance pain as changes diverge over time, requiring careful syncing of tokens and components. For a broader view, consider how Responsive design guidelines intersect with color and contrast choices as layouts adapt across devices, and refer to Dark mode pros and cons to balance toggle decisions with ongoing UX goals. W3C WCAG • MDN Web Docs: prefers-color-scheme

Dark Mode Web Design (3)

Edge case and deeper insight: edge cases abound—overlays, drop shadows, or gradients can degrade readability on dark surfaces if not tested with real content. A common mistake is assuming one token set fits all components; the reality is that modals, tooltips, and accessible focus indicators require separate considerations. What most guides get wrong is treating dark mode as a cosmetic color swap rather than a system that preserves legibility, hierarchy, and accessibility across contexts. Internal references to brand governance and maintenance play a role here: plan token migrations with an eye toward legacy components and fixed color props, and align with responsive design guidelines to ensure consistent behavior on mobile. For organizations evaluating services, consult resources like Salem website design and Salem design services to align branding with accessibility goals as you audit and refine your dark-mode surface library. Apple Human Interface Guidelines, W3C WCAG

Dark-Mode Approaches: System Preference, Manual Toggle, and Hybrid Strategies

Direct answer: there are three primary approaches to implementing dark mode—system preference (prefers-color-scheme), manual toggle, and hybrid strategies that default to system but allow user overrides. Each approach has distinct use cases, benefits, and tradeoffs around user control, consistency, and technical complexity.

In-depth explanation: system-preference approaches rely on the user’s OS setting, which can simplify initial rendering and reduce control requirements, but may surprise users who want a persistent choice across sessions. Manual toggles grant explicit control and can improve satisfaction, yet they require reliable state management and persistence across tabs, sessions, and devices. Hybrid strategies combine these by defaulting to system but enabling explicit overrides, which necessitates a cross-tab and cross-device synchronization strategy. Implementation patterns typically involve CSS variables controlled by a prefers-color-scheme media query, along with localStorage or sessionStorage to preserve a user choice, and server-side rendering considerations to pre-supply a starting theme. Real-world scenarios include SaaS dashboards with complex widgets, content sites with long-form reading, and enterprise portals accessed via mobile and desktop. As you test, consider how third-party widgets or embedded content that don’t support dark mode will affect consistency, and plan fallback strategies. If you’re weighing options, a short comparison can help clarify the Dark mode pros and cons in practice as you decide on a preferred approach. MDN Web Docs: prefers-color-scheme, Apple Human Interface Guidelines

Deeper insight: a practical caveat is that environment and content can push a hybrid approach to the limit when new content is loaded after the initial render; you must re-synchronize tokens and imagery to reflect the user’s choice. A common mistake is failing to handle persisted states across multiple sessions or failing to apply the correct theme to server-rendered content, which causes a flash of unthemed content. In real projects, you should implement a robust persistence strategy (localStorage with a fallback to cookies or session tokens) and test with real-world content before launch. For teams working on regional sites, consider how Salem web development tips can guide a coordinated rollout across multiple pages, while maintaining brand consistency through tokens and design system governance. W3C WCAG, [MDN Web Docs: prefers-color-scheme]

Dark Mode Web Design (4)

Advanced Considerations for 2026: Accessibility, Branding, and Edge Cases

Direct answer: in 2026, the focus expands to deeper accessibility, branding integrity across surfaces, and edge-case media scenarios—videos, charts, infographics, and SVGs—that require color adaptations and token-driven fills. Motion considerations, testing methodology, and energy impact on devices round out the framework for robust, usable dark mode implementations.

In-depth explanation: accessibility deep-dive includes strict contrast rigor, ensuring color-blind friendly palettes, and reinforcing accessible focus rings that remain clear on dark surfaces. Branding integrity means maintaining recognizable brand colors, legible logos, and accent tokens across surfaces; you may need to tweak branding tokens for dark environments while preserving core identity. For media, make decisions about color adaptations for videos and charts, and design SVGs with currentColor and token-driven fills to maintain consistency. Motion and user comfort require honoring reduced-motion preferences and designing animations that don’t compromise readability or cause visual fatigue. Testing methodology should cover cross-device and cross-OS validation, color-simulation tools, and automated contrast checks, complemented by manual audits with assistive technology. Finally, energy impact considerations—OLED versus LCD—should influence how vivid accents are used and how gradients are handled to balance power usage with accessibility. As you implement, you can reference Salem website design practices and UX optimization guide principles to ensure consistent outcomes across pages and components. W3C WCAG, Apple Human Interface Guidelines

Design Systems and Brand Consistency in Dark Mode

Direct answer: design systems in dark mode require a clear token strategy (background, surface, text, border, and accent tokens), typography and iconography guidelines, imagery adaptations, and well-defined interaction states, all governed by robust maintenance practices.

Dark Mode Web Design (5)

In-depth explanation: token strategy establishes a single source of truth for dark mode—backgrounds and surfaces determine legibility, while text and border tokens preserve contrast. Typography and iconography guidelines ensure type scales and icon strokes remain legible across surfaces; this often means adjusting letter spacing and line height for dark backgrounds. Imagery and asset adaptation guidelines cover tinted overlays, color-safe branding, and when to supply color-variant assets to preserve brand perception. Interaction states—hover, focus, active, and disabled—must preserve contrast and clarity across all themes, with a governance process to maintain token migrations and updates. Maintenance requires documentation, versioning of tokens, and clear designer handoff notes to keep design-system parity as teams evolve. Deeper issues to plan for include legacy components with fixed color props and how to normalize across a mixed UI while keeping the brand recognizable. For practical alignment, reference Salem web development tips and the UX optimization guide when planning token migrations and asset adaptations to maintain a cohesive dark-mode experience across products. MDN Web Docs: prefers-color-scheme, Apple Human Interface Guidelines

Performance, Accessibility, and Implementation Best Practices

Direct answer: performance and accessibility best practices center on semantic CSS tokens, minimal reflows, efficient cascade management, progressive enhancement using prefers-color-scheme, and careful asset strategy for dark mode assets.

In-depth explanation: CSS architecture should leverage semantic tokens to minimize reflows and avoid CLS when switching themes. Prefer-color-scheme should be used with progressive enhancement so older browsers degrade gracefully, and feature-detection approaches help determine available capabilities. Asset strategy includes using SVGs with currentColor, color-variant images, and intelligent loading (lazy-loading or prerendering) for dark-mode assets. UI state management must avoid layout shifts during theme switching and ensure accessible focus indicators across themes. Testing across environments should cover device diversity, OS-level theme toggling, battery impact checks, and automated accessibility audits to catch focus order and contrast issues early. A deeper insight is the potential pitfall with third-party embeds or ad networks that ignore dark mode tokens; maintain fallback plans and remediation steps, and validate integrations with design-system governance to prevent drift. For implementation guidance, align with Responsive design guidelines and the UX optimization guide when integrating with existing systems and third-party content. W3C WCAG, [MDN Web Docs: prefers-color-scheme]

Measuring and Validating Dark Mode UX

Direct answer: measuring dark mode UX hinges on task success rate, time on task, error rate, perceived clarity, and satisfaction, complemented by automated accessibility checks and manual audits with assistive tech.

Dark Mode Web Design (6)

In-depth explanation: usability metrics should compare dark-mode tasks to baseline light-mode tasks to quantify improvements or losses in comprehension and speed. Accessibility validation combines automated checks for contrast, keyboard focus order, and ARIA labeling with manual audits using screen readers and real devices to confirm reliability. Real-world effectiveness requires cross-device performance tracking, load times, and visual consistency across pages and components; A/B testing can isolate the impact of dark-mode changes and help quantify user preference drift after updates. Post-launch governance should formalize feedback collection, token iteration, and ongoing consistency maintenance across the design system. Deeper insights include recognizing that user preference drift can occur after major design system updates, so monitoring is essential to separate aesthetic preference from functional clarity. Internal references to Salem website redesign and Choosing the right agency can guide teams in implementing governance workflows and vendor alignment for sustained consistency. W3C WCAG, Apple Human Interface Guidelines

Frequently Asked Questions About Dark Mode Web Design

Direct answer: this FAQ consolidates practical guidance for common concerns and decision-making around dark mode, including contrast, toggling behavior, and testing approaches.

What is the recommended contrast ratio for body text in dark mode web design?

Answer: WCAG guidance generally calls for a minimum contrast of 4.5:1 for body text and 3:1 for large text. In dark mode, aim for near-black surfaces with text colors that meet or exceed those ratios, and verify with automated and manual testing across multiple devices. This helps ensure readability for users with low vision and in bright ambient light.

How can I implement a dark mode toggle without causing layout shifts on page load?

Answer: use a theme class on a stable root element or a data-theme attribute controlled by a single script that runs before content paints, and avoid injecting theme changes after rendering. Persist user preference in localStorage and apply the initial theme on server-rendered HTML whenever feasible to prevent flash of unthemed content. Finally, ensure CSS transitions are smooth and do not impact layout during the toggle.

Does dark mode reduce battery consumption on OLED devices, and by how much in typical usage?

Answer: on OLED screens, darker interfaces can reduce pixel illumination, potentially saving power, but the magnitude depends on content distribution and brightness. If a site uses predominantly dark surfaces with few bright elements, savings can be noticeable; if a page is light-heavy with bright UI, savings are minimal. Plan energy-aware designs by favoring darker surfaces for non-critical screens and offer user options to tailor brightness or contrast for comfort.

Should images and media automatically adapt to dark mode, or should they remain as originally captured?

Answer: generally, adapt images that contain UI elements or icons meant to be visible against dark backgrounds, but not every asset needs automatic adaptation. Use color-variant assets or overlays where necessary to maintain legibility and brand fidelity, and provide alternatives or fallbacks for content where color changes would distort meaning. For media like videos, consider subtitle contrast and color grading that preserve legibility in dark scenes.

How do I test dark mode accessibility when using screen readers and keyboard navigation?

Answer: test with screen readers on both desktop and mobile, verify logical focus order, and confirm that focus indicators remain visible against dark surfaces. Use keyboard-only navigation to traverse content and ensure all actionable elements are reachable and correctly labeled. Validate that color-derived cues (like focus and disabled states) are still perceivable without relying solely on color.

What are common pitfalls when migrating an existing site to a dark-mode UI, and how can I avoid them?

Answer: common pitfalls include neglecting contrast on all surfaces, failing to test dynamic content, and ignoring third-party widgets that don’t honor dark mode tokens. Avoid by auditing all components in the design system, testing with real content, and providing fallbacks for embedded content. Plan a staged rollout with governance and documentation to ensure token parity and ongoing consistency across pages and components.

Conclusion — planning notes for the writer

Key takeaways: the practical framework for implementing dark mode, awareness of common pitfalls, the decision framework for system vs. manual vs. hybrid approaches, and advanced considerations around accessibility and branding. A strong design system approach with token governance, robust testing, and cross-platform validation will yield a durable, accessible, and brand-consistent dark mode experience. Consider using an actionable audit approach that includes token migration path, accessibility checks, and a practical rollout plan for a Salem audience, while coordinating with internal resources like Salem website design and Salem web development tips to align with broader corporate standards. Finally, maintain an emphasis on user-centric validation, ensuring that dark mode not only looks good but also helps users accomplish tasks quickly and confidently.

Internal references and ongoing optimization notes: when planning future work, consider linking to internal guides such as “Responsive design guidelines” and “UX optimization guide” to reinforce best practices for responsive, accessible, and brand-consistent experiences across dark mode. If you’re evaluating options for a comprehensive redesign, you may want to review guidance on “Choosing the right agency” to align your team, technology, and design system strategy across the project lifecycle. For practical implementation insights, see the broader discussions on “Dark mode implementation” and related topics within the design community. Dark mode implementation, Dark mode pros and cons, Salem design services, Salem website design, Salem website redesign, Choosing the right agency, Salem web development tips, Responsive design guidelines, UX optimization guide

Internal linking note: throughout the article, I’ve woven phrases intended for future internal linking, such as “influencer marketing for SEO” or “on-page SEO best practices,” to support natural cross-content connections without disrupting readability or topical relevance. Readers can leverage these references to navigate related topics while preserving a cohesive narrative around dark mode web design.

FAQ (summary)

For quick reference, the FAQ section covers practical decisions on contrast, toggling, testing, image adaptation, accessibility, and migration pitfalls.

Updated April 2026

Steve Morin — WordPress developer with 29+ years of experience

I’m a senior WordPress developer with 29+ years of experience in web development. I’ve worked on everything from quick WordPress fixes and troubleshooting to full custom site builds, performance optimization, and plugin development.